Key Factors for Planting Grevillea 'Superb'
βοΈ Frost Dates
Frost dates mark the last frost in spring and the first frost in fall. Since Grevillea 'Superb' is sensitive to frost, it's best to plant it after the last frost has passed.
To determine your local frost dates, consult planting calendars or USDA hardiness zone maps. These resources will help you pinpoint the right time to get your plants in the ground.
π‘οΈ Soil Temperature
The optimal soil temperature for planting Grevillea 'Superb' falls between 65Β°F and 75Β°F (18Β°C to 24Β°C). This temperature range is crucial as it directly influences seed germination and root establishment.
Make sure to wait until soil temperatures reach this ideal range before planting. This patience pays off with healthier plants and better growth.
βοΈ Day Length
Day length plays a significant role in plant growth, with longer days promoting photosynthesis. Grevillea 'Superb' thrives with at least 6-8 hours of full sun each day.
Spring and summer offer the longer days that are perfect for planting. Timing your planting with these seasonal variations can lead to a more robust and vibrant plant.

Regional Planting Considerations
Ideal Planting Months π±
When it comes to planting Grevillea 'Superb', timing is everything. Hereβs a quick look at the best months for various regions:
Florida
- March to May: With mild winters and warm springs, this is the perfect window for planting.
California
- February to April: The Mediterranean climate allows for early planting, as frost is minimal.
Texas
- March to May: Given the varied climate zones, it's crucial to consider local frost dates for optimal planting.
New York
- Late May to June: Cold winters mean waiting until late spring to avoid frost.
Colorado
- June to July: With a short growing season, planting should occur after the last frost.
Ohio
- Late May to June: Similar to New York, this timeframe helps mitigate frost risks.
Understanding these ideal planting months can significantly enhance your success with Grevillea 'Superb'. Each region has its unique climate challenges, so aligning your planting schedule with local conditions is key.

Seed Starting Techniques
Indoor Seed Starting vs. Direct Sowing π±
Indoor seed starting is a game changer for regions with short growing seasons. By starting seeds 8-10 weeks before the last frost, you give your Grevillea 'Superb' a head start.
On the other hand, direct sowing is perfect for warmer climates. Here, you can sow seeds right after the last frost when soil temperatures are just right.
Timing Considerations for Seed Starting β°
Timing is everything when it comes to seed starting. Align your efforts with local frost dates and soil temperatures for the best results.
For instance, in Florida, you should start seeds in January to ensure theyβre ready for planting by March. In Colorado, aim to start in April for a June planting. This way, you maximize your growing potential!
Factors Influencing Planting Decisions
π Climate Zones and Their Impact
Understanding USDA planting zones is crucial for successful gardening. These zones help you determine the best times to plant based on local climate conditions.
Climate zones influence frost dates and growing seasons significantly. For instance, warmer zones may allow for earlier planting, while colder zones require more caution to avoid frost damage.
ποΈ Soil Preparation and Conditions
Well-drained soil is essential for Grevillea 'Superb' to thrive. Poor drainage can lead to root rot and other issues that hinder growth.
To prepare your soil, consider adding organic matter. This not only improves drainage but also enriches the soil with nutrients.
Testing your soil pH is another important step. Aim for a pH between 6.0 and 7.0 for optimal growth conditions.
By paying attention to these factors, you can create a thriving environment for your Grevillea 'Superb'. This preparation sets the stage for successful planting and robust growth.
